Winslow’s Third Beer Festival –
Third time lucky!

The Lions Club of Winslow held their third beer
festival, Friday 14th and Saturday 15th March and
‘It was the best ever!’
The Friday Evening was a full house and was the usual
atmosphere of good humoured drinkers appreciating the fine beers
available.
The Saturday Matinee session worked out to be a great
success too, with the showing of the last of the three matches in
the Six Nations Rugby and people of Buckingham would have heard the
cheers for England from their!
Over 40 beers were enjoyed and most of the barrels
were dry by the end of the Festival on the Saturday Evening.
It is hoped that the event will have raised well over
£ 9,000 when all the pledged sponsorship monies are collected.
The Lions wish to thank all the Sponsors of the event
without whom the fund-raising would not be as successful of course.
In particular the Prime Sponsor – Bright Nails Ltd. for their
continued support as the Prime Sponsor for all the Festivals so far!
As the main focus for our fund raising activities
this year is ‘Local Youth’ the present organisations have been
identified as being recipients of funds from this event and the
earlier 10K Run.
Furzedown School,Winslow Play Group,
Padbury Youth Club, Treehouse Pre-School, Winslow Scouts and cubs,
additional national and International charities also list Walk for
Life in June for Cancer Research UK. Florence Nightingale Hospice,
Air Ambulance, Hearing Dogs for the Deaf., Prostate Cancer Research
and Lions ‘Street Children’.Appeal.
The raffle run for the Florence Nightingale
Hospice specifically raised over £ 500.
